Cedar trees release pollen in January and February. It's a early start to pollen season. Trees like oak, ash, and hazel release pollen in March and April.

Grass pollen is released in May and June. This is usually the peak pollen time. Grasses release lots of pollen into the air.

July and August are months for weed pollen. Nettles and docks release pollen. This pollen can make symptoms worse.

Pollen season ends in September. Trees like beech and birch stop releasing pollen. The air becomes cleaner. People can breathe easily again.

Annual Pollen Overview

Check out this month-by-month overview of the daily average pollen count in Cupar 🌾. This data is based on previous years and serves as a guideline to help you understand when different pollen seasons typically occur in your city.

  Alder Birch Grass Mugwort Olive Ragweed
Jan 0 0 0 0 0 0
Feb 0.5 0 0 0 0 0
Mar 0.9 3.9 0 0 0 0
Apr 1 62.6 0.2 0 0 0
May 0 132.7 13.8 0 0.9 0
Jun 0 0.4 276.3 2.3 0 0
Jul 0 0 222.5 16.3 0 0
Aug 0 0 40.5 7.4 0 0
Sep 0 0 2.3 0 0 2.8
Oct 0 0 0.1 0 0 0
Nov 0 0 0 0 0 0
Dec 0 0 0 0 0 0
